Output 95754a545a59350e3c7a62b73f178b5885aa47d920ba8355261e44d33c601331:1

value
186138
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 562d2bf35a8d8668fff41072a4e882c33d47b3ce OP_EQUALVERIFY OP_CHECKSIG
address
18rfE5hAtdvfU8k2a9qMdvuvWUZ4EAGM59
transaction
95754a545a59350e3c7a62b73f178b5885aa47d920ba8355261e44d33c601331
spent
true